A common issue for uPVC windows is water condensation. Water condensation can develop as windows age. The double-glazed seal could fail and allow water to leak between the glass panes. If there isn't any drainage in the frame, water will also leak through the panes. Hence, uPVC window need to be maintained and repaired frequently.
